vf实验表单设计..doc
文本预览下载声明
实验报告
沈阳工业大学实验报告
(适用经、管、文、法专业)
专业班级: 工程管理0901 学号: 090501015 姓名: 李金坤
实验项目:表单设计
实验目的和要求
掌握命令“表单向导”设计表单的操作。
2.掌握利用“表单向导”设计一对多表单的操作。
3.掌握利用“表单设计器”设计表单的方法。
4.掌握表单控件属性的设置。
5.掌握表单控件事件、方法的定义。
6.掌握类的设计及对象的调用方法。
实验方法
在VF环境下,进入表单设计器,设计自己想要的表单。
设备或条件
电脑、VF软件
实验内容成果
见附件一
收获或体会
通过本次试验掌握了表单设计的方法,了解了关于控件的一些知识。掌握了在Visual FoxPro环境下表单的建立、修改。运行,以及向表单中添加控件,设置表单控件的属性、事件和方法等内容。
实验准备报告
见附件二 附件一: 沈阳工业大学实验报告
专业班级: 工程管理0901 学号: 090501015 姓名:李金坤
实验项目:表单设计
实验内容或作品名称:
操作步骤如下:
1)在“文件”菜单中,选择“新建”命令,打开“新建”对话框。
2)在“新建”对话框中,选择“”选项,然后单击“新建”按钮,进入窗口。
3) 在,。
4)在 “窗口”菜单中选择“属性”命令,打开“属性”窗口,在此可以定义表单及表单控件的属性。
5) 在“”菜单中选择,。
6) 在“文件”菜单中选择“保存”。
2.设计一个模拟抽取幸运者的表单,单击“滚动抽取”按钮能使各文本框内的记录内容不停地快速滚动显示,单击“停止”按钮即可停止滚动,此时在文本框中显示的记录为幸运者。
1)启动窗体设计器窗口,创建一个新表单。
(2)打开数据环境设计器,将“学生”表添加到数据环境中。
(3)在表单中添加5个标签、5个文本框、2个按钮、1个计时器。
(4)设置标签属性。
设置标签Label1:Caption=“学生”,BackStyle=0-透明;FontName=宋体;FontSize=12;Top=24,Left=24,Width=36。
设置标签Label2:Caption=“姓名”,BackStyle=0-透明;FontName=宋体;FontSize=12;Top=24,Left=103,Width=50。
设置标签Label3:Caption=“性别”,BackStyle=0-透明;FontName=宋体;FontSize=12;Top=24,Left=171,Width=40。
设置标签Label4:Caption=“出生日期”,BackStyle=0-透明;FontName=宋体;FontSize=12;Top=24,Left=226,Width=64。
设置标签Label5:Caption=“班级”,BackStyle=0-透明;FontName=宋体;FontSize=12;Top=24,Left=342,Width=40。
(5)设置文本框属性。
设置文本框Text1:Height=25;Left=12;Top=48;Width=60。 附件一: 沈阳工业大学实验报告
设置文本框Text2:Height=25;Left=78;Top=48;Width=83。
设置文本框Text3:Height=25;Left=168;Top=48;Width=43。
设置文本框Text4:Height=25;Left=218;Top=48;Width=88。
设置文本框Text5:Height=25;Left=312;Top=48;Width=109。
(6)“滚动抽取”按钮单击事件的程序代码如下:
thisform.timer1.Enabled=.t.
this.Enabled=.f.
Tmand2.Enabled=.t.
(7)“停止”按钮单击事件的程序代码如下:
thisform.timer1.Enabled=.t.
this.Enabled=.f.
Tmand1.Enabled=.t.
(8)计时器控件的Timer事件代码如下:
SKIP
IF EOF( )
GO top
ENDIF
thisform.Refresh
(9)保存表单。单击“保存”按钮,弹出“保存”对话框,输入表单文件名“抽取幸运者”,单击“保存”按钮。
(10)运行程序。
在命令窗口输入:Do抽取幸运者
单击“滚动抽取”按钮
3.关于圆的计算问题。在表单中输入
显示全部